Viewing the Current Telnet Activity on a Switch
Syntax: show telnet
This command shows the active incoming and outgoing telnet sessions on the switch (for both IPv4 and IPv6). Command output includes the following:
Session: The session number. The switch allows one outbound session and up to five inbound sessions.
Privilege: Manager or Operator.
From: Console (for outbound sessions) or the source IP address of the inbound session.
To: The destination of the outbound session, if in use.
For example, the following figure shows that the switch is running one outbound, IPv4 session and is being accessed by two inbound sessions.
